Paper Crafting Supplies

Can anyone recommend good places to shop in Orlando for crafting supplies?

Michaels, Joanns and hobby lobby are the main ones. I also visited Tuesday Morning on our last trip and bought a few things. It was a bit like TK Maxx and it’s pot luck what you’ll find. Make sure you sign up for coupons beforehand. Walmart also stock some stuff.

Sam Flax On East colonial has all sorts of art and paper supplies
Michaels I find better than hobby lobby
Make sure if you sign up to nominate the store location for coupons and check what offers
Both Michaels and Hobby Lobby are close together at Crosland’s / the Loop
Joanne’s on the 192

As Eric’s mum say look in the supermarkets
Our Walmart has a huge craft section but not all do they also have some pretty decent florals now as well
Target dollar spot is always worth a look
Dollar tree has really upped there game with their me Crqfters Square
Range particularly the new huge dollar tree on the Far East of the 192 passed Joanne’s its where the Nike last change store used to be
